Evan Almloff
404c864246
make the root component take no arguments
2024-01-11 10:48:04 -06:00
Evan Almloff
4a1a00b0f0
fix dioxus ssr
2024-01-10 17:57:15 -06:00
Evan Almloff
9ef4f465a6
fix formatting
2024-01-06 16:57:54 -06:00
Evan Almloff
44ccdba0fe
remove wasm-bindgen cache (we use sledgehammer)
2024-01-06 16:56:07 -06:00
Evan Almloff
88e2da6c11
update the web renderer to the new dioxus core
2024-01-06 16:44:07 -06:00
Evan Almloff
0388a5c1f4
fix formatting
2024-01-04 19:21:06 -06:00
Evan Almloff
0b40878fce
fix cargo check
2024-01-04 19:11:32 -06:00
Evan Almloff
dccfba12d8
Merge branch 'master' into events-2
2024-01-04 19:02:00 -06:00
Jonathan Kelley
1a8bf13ff5
Merge branch 'master' into resilient-hydration
2024-01-04 10:28:41 -08:00
Jonathan Kelley
a2f44be2a2
Merge branch 'master' into binary-protocal
2024-01-04 10:17:10 -08:00
ealmloff
937be8b752
fix the on double click event and depreciate ondblclick ( #1743 )
2024-01-03 14:02:08 -06:00
Evan Almloff
0a7873fcd0
merge upstream
2023-12-30 14:12:21 -06:00
Hampus Lidin
0166eafafb
Send mount event when hydrating ( #1764 )
2023-12-30 13:53:12 -06:00
Evan Almloff
f34053c18f
fix formatting
2023-12-27 10:32:01 -06:00
Evan Almloff
9e9b7a2459
fix clippy
2023-12-27 10:23:56 -06:00
Evan Almloff
e2646e655e
fix hydration after suspense
2023-12-27 10:17:18 -06:00
Evan Almloff
2d7d721fd6
make hydration more resilient using ids to hydrate
2023-12-19 16:02:07 -06:00
w3irdrobot
2321c1ad44
add error log when root element isn't found ( #1724 )
2023-12-15 17:55:19 -06:00
Evan Almloff
0e3fd225a8
Merge branch 'master' into binary-protocal
2023-12-08 08:44:04 -06:00
Exotik850
fc31876a57
Wasm target check before build ( #1689 )
...
* Add `rustup show` check for wasm32 target
* better place for check
* fmt
* clippy fmt
2023-12-07 12:35:16 -06:00
Evan Almloff
7590cf822d
fix the scroll event on the web renderer
2023-11-02 21:00:43 -05:00
ealmloff
5bb06b9719
Merge branch 'master' into events-2
2023-10-30 15:37:29 -05:00
Evan Almloff
9abc390d04
bench
2023-10-20 13:21:27 -05:00
Evan Almloff
33f0f0c172
fix clippy
2023-10-20 09:38:10 -05:00
Leonard
2d1234c3d1
Include README and Dioxus logo in package docs ( #1536 )
...
* Include README in docs.rs and add Dioxus logo
* Update README.md
2023-10-10 10:52:48 -05:00
Evan Almloff
f20b740abe
switch liveview to sledgehammer
2023-10-09 14:28:12 -05:00
Evan Almloff
219c068283
Merge branch 'master' into events-2
2023-09-17 20:01:21 -05:00
marc2332
7f8c963cd9
fix: Update doc links from v3 to v4
2023-09-16 19:03:27 +02:00
ealmloff
f449823d10
Merge branch 'master' into events-2
2023-09-12 09:33:54 -05:00
Evan Almloff
de0c34ec60
fix hydrate example
2023-09-12 09:07:57 -05:00
ealmloff
9ff5d24d42
Merge branch 'master' into tracing
2023-09-11 19:43:57 -05:00
Evan Almloff
6e74d08bf5
remove log from a few examples
2023-09-11 19:42:08 -05:00
Gijs de Jong
300cbf4fc6
Remove stray log ( #1453 )
2023-09-11 08:36:04 -05:00
Evan Almloff
3a02520ffa
fix web onmount event
2023-09-08 10:32:48 -05:00
Evan Almloff
c55c17cb81
switch to tracing for logging
2023-09-06 17:47:33 -05:00
Stygmates
1b977fdce9
Add query segment example and documentation ( #1417 )
...
* fix a few new clippy lints
* Add query segment example
* Add trait documentation
* Change core package to root package
The core package contains the virtual dom implementation ([here](https://github.com/DioxusLabs/dioxus/tree/master/packages/core )). Root package might be a more clear way to refer to the main directory
---------
Co-authored-by: Evan Almloff <evanalmloff@gmail.com>
2023-09-02 10:24:30 -05:00
Evan Almloff
f812e52ccb
Merge branch 'fix-new-clippy-lints' into events-2
2023-08-31 16:44:42 -05:00
Evan Almloff
364654e1fd
fix clippy with events
2023-08-31 16:43:24 -05:00
Evan Almloff
177db238b9
add some inline hints
2023-08-28 17:55:23 -05:00
Evan Almloff
097eb2099c
add extension to downcast web events
2023-08-28 17:16:56 -05:00
Evan Almloff
8ba1c05a93
fix desktop events
2023-08-28 16:37:19 -05:00
Evan Almloff
bd387d601c
fix formatting
2023-08-28 15:49:46 -05:00
Evan Almloff
b54f7dd5d2
fix no default features on the web renderer
2023-08-25 21:28:44 -05:00
Evan Almloff
ca1a502714
use an event converter for bundle splitting
2023-08-25 21:03:03 -05:00
Evan Almloff
299b123446
trait based event system
2023-08-25 17:02:48 -05:00
Evan Almloff
3ac2346e46
fix a few new clippy lints
2023-08-25 07:54:04 -05:00
wooden-worm
f652474a6e
FileEngine: expose native file types on different platforms ( #1258 )
...
* Get native file
* Correct visibility
2023-08-17 08:03:56 -05:00
Brian Donovan
50230b6f71
build(web): fix default-features
warning ( #1296 )
...
`cargo build` would print this warning:
```
warning: dioxus/packages/web/Cargo.toml: `default-features` is ignored for dioxus-html, since `default-features` was not specified for `workspace.dependencies.dioxus-html`, this could become a hard error in the future
```
Since it's being ignored anyway and that doesn't seem to be causing problems, I figured I'd remove it and get rid of the warning.
2023-08-04 12:51:17 -05:00
Jonathan Kelley
39e89c1fac
Bump crate versions, fix any publish errors
2023-07-31 18:49:54 -07:00
Evan Almloff
45d386810b
create features for large web-sys events/types
2023-07-28 15:38:07 -07:00